[QUOTE="CL82, post: 5332088, member: 44"] Here are the numbers: [ATTACH type="full" alt="IMG_1982.jpeg"]111495[/ATTACH] Interestingly, if you drop us into a P4 conference say the ACC, as currently configured, or the big 12, our revenue would go up by about $35 million for conference media rights distributions plus another 15 million in college football playoff distribution money. Adding $50 million to the revenue listed above puts us pretty much at a tie for number 34 with Louisville: [ATTACH type="full" alt="1757267143762.jpeg"]111499[/ATTACH] Note that that does include 4 1/2 million dollars of big east media, distribution rights, but doesn't include an increase in attendance, merchandise, sales, or donations. (I think we are the victims of circular reasoning here. UConn doesn't deserve to be in the P4 because its revenue isn't high enough, but its revenue isn't high enough because it's not a member of the P4. It has a very "Catch-22" feel to it.) [/QUOTE]
